Hyundai Motor Group Donates $1 Million for Venezuela Earthquake Relief
Hyundai Motor Group is donating $1 million through the Korean Red Cross to aid earthquake recovery in Venezuela.
$1 million
What Happened
Hyundai Motor Group announced a $1 million donation to support relief and recovery efforts in Venezuela following a recent earthquake that caused significant damage. The funds will be channeled through the Republic of Korea National Red Cross and the International Federation of Red Cross and Red Crescent Societies (IFRC) to assist the Venezuelan Red Cross in emergency operations and community recovery.
